The term Zisha describes the distinct purple clay utilized in these teapots, although the clay can also show up reddish, brownish, or yellow depending upon its mineral composition and shooting problems. This clay has a naturally permeable structure that enables a teapot to "breathe" in an one-of-a-kind way. Unlike glazed teapots, a Zisha teapot takes in trace amounts of tea gradually, gradually developing a richer surface area character and usually improving the level of smoothness of repeated mixtures. Lots of tea drinkers value this due to the fact that the pot appears to grow with usage, ending up being extra individual and improved as it is dedicated to a solitary kind of tea.

The Yixing teapot is especially treasured since Yixing, in Jiangsu province, has actually long been understood as the historic center of Zisha clay teapot manufacturing. One reason the Zisha teapot remains prominent is its practicality. The clay's thermal residential or commercial properties aid preserve a steady brewing temperature level, which is especially helpful for teas that take advantage of sustained warm, such as oolong, pu-erh, and certain black teas. The porous body can soften sharp edges in the alcohol, motivating a rounder mouthfeel and an extra integrated fragrance. Numerous individuals discover that tea made in a Yixing teapot feels much more unified than tea made in other vessels. This is not magic; it is the outcome of product, design, and repeated usage functioning together.

Picking the appropriate Zisha teapot starts with understanding the tea you plan to brew. Traditional tea practice commonly sets certain teapot designs with certain tea groups. A smaller sized pot may be chosen for top notch oolong or pu-erh since it sustains concentrated, repeated infusions. A bigger pot might fit team tea sessions or teas that require even more space to expand. Shape can matter too. Spherical kinds typically hold warm well, while much more angular styles can influence the circulation and discussion of tea. The crucial point is not to pick a teapot based exclusively on appearance. A thoughtful Yixing teapot should match both the tea and the method you such as to drink it.

Not all Zisha clay acts identically. Some clays are appreciated for creating a smooth, smooth mixture, while others are preferred for preserving scent and clearness. For somebody getting a Zisha teapot for the initial time, it aids to look past shade and ask whether the pot really feels well stabilized in the hand, whether the cover fits well, and whether the water puts easily without leaking.

Workmanship is main to the value of a Yixing teapot. Standard handmade teapots are typically assembled item by item instead of cast in a mold. This method requires significant skill, perseverance, and experience. A well-made teapot will usually reveal cautious proportion, a smooth inner surface, and an exact connection between the cover, body, and spout. At the very same time, handcrafted pieces might likewise show tiny variants that show the artisan's hand. These are not imperfections in the normal sense. They are component of the personality that makes the teapot feel individual and active. For collection agencies, these details often matter as high as the brewing efficiency.

Using a Zisha teapot appropriately can make a visible distinction in tea preparation. Prior to its first usage, the pot should normally be cleaned with warm water and, in some traditions, experienced with the tea it will certainly be dedicated to. It is typically a good idea to reserve a Yixing teapot for one sort of tea, or a minimum of one tea household, due to the fact that the porous clay slowly gathers the aromatic imprint of its components. Several tea drinkers devote one pot to oolong, one more to pu-erh, and an additional to black tea, preserving each pot's character gradually. This technique helps maintain clearness of taste and protects against competing aromas from assimilating unfavorable methods.

After developing, the teapot ought to be emptied, washed completely, and left to completely dry naturally.
